Output 4d23abc1d6215d990d93bd146f9132e784ecc8358143bd0e04aae48afe2b0667:0

value
168600000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f266a0ccbfdd75fa446337d5ba1825c5afd31ad9 OP_EQUALVERIFY OP_CHECKSIG
address
1P6hU9hkCKQKS7BJLTHSRqs1HjiU32HC7t
transaction
4d23abc1d6215d990d93bd146f9132e784ecc8358143bd0e04aae48afe2b0667
confirmations
607807
spent
true